Njupeskär is a waterfall in the river Njupån in Fulufjället National Park, Sweden, about 2 kilometres away from the village of Mörkret. With a total height of about 93 metres and a free fall of 70 metres, it is the highest free fall in Sweden.

Old Tjikko is an approximately 9,568-year-old Norway spruce, located in the Dalarna province in Sweden. Old Tjikko originally gained fame as the "world's oldest tree". Old Tjikko is situated 1½ km north of Rösjöstugorna.
